How Much Do Indow Window Inserts Cost?
Просмотров 14 тыс.Год назад
What do Indow inserts cost? We provide an overview of the Indow products and how much Indow window inserts cost depending on your window and the grade type you pick. Pricing: Standard - $30/sf ($360 for an average window) Premium - $39/sf ($468 for an average window) Commercial - $43/sf ($516 for an average window) All our inserts are made with high-grade acrylic and come with a Snug Fit Guaran...

    • @Indowwindows
      @Indowwindows Год назад

      Low frequencies are indeed the hardest to mitigate. The low frequencies can resonate through materials/areas other than the window opening. While our inserts have performed well with low frequencies in many situations, it is best to understand that the noise reduction performance of our inserts, despite being supported by independent tests, is depending on many factors such as frequency of noise.
